The Organization

Splash is an international charitable organization headquartered in Seattle, WA, founded in 2007. Our mission is simple: “We clean water for kids.” Small, young, and growing, Splash is in a unique position to be groundbreaking in the water, sanitation, and hygiene (WASH) sectors by addressing the needs of urban kids. In ten years, we have brought and continue to ensure safe drinking water to over 400,000 children in cities around the world. Through its new initiative, Project WISE (Wash in Schools for Everyone), Splash aims to reach 100% of government schools in Addis Ababa with full WASH coverage by 2022.

Position Overview

The main purpose of the Program Planning and Reporting Officer role is to work closely with the Program Planning and Reporting Manager and Program and Support Staff of the country office in supporting the development of annual and multi-year activity and financial plans, reports and documentation. Working closely with Programme staff and MLE, the Officer is responsible to collect field level data, prepare monthly/quarter reports, support the development of government and grant reports and ensure reports are timely submitted to relevant Government Offices and donors. The Officer reports to Programme Planning and Reporting Manager and support Program and MLE teams in activities related to project assessments, surveys, and studies. S/He reports to the Program Planning and Reporting Manager and will keep track of grants, identify and register issues, successes and beneficiary stories and take site level photos that will be documented for reporting purposes.
